May 2025 - Apr 2026Church Street area has the 5th highest crime rate of 18 local areas in Church , and the 58th highest crime rate of 268 local areas in Hyndburn .
At least one of the neighbouring streets has high or very high crime levels. However, overall crime around this postcode is more mixed, with some nearby areas experiencing lower cr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Church Street (BB5 4JT) in the last 12 months was 194.2 per 1,000 residents and was 13.2% higher than the Church average (171.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 24 offences recorded. The least common crime was Other crime with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Vehicle crime ( 150.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 27 (≈ 78.3 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 22.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-35.3%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Church Street (BB5 4JT),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Parking Area, where police recorded 24 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Barnes Street (12 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
